Target Background

Function
Scaffold protein that connects plasma membrane proteins with members of the ezrin/moesin/radixin family and thereby helps to link them to the actin cytoskeleton and to regulate their surface expression. Necessary for cAMP-mediated phosphorylation and inhibition of SLC9A3. May also act as scaffold protein in the nucleus.
Gene References into Functions
  1. Studies support a role for NHERF-1 and NHERF-2 (Na+/H+ exchanger regulatory factors 1 and 2) in regulating the distribution of Group II metabotropic glutamate receptor (mGluRs) in the murine brain, while conversely the effects of the mGluR2/3 PDZ-binding motifs on receptor signaling are likely mediated by interactions with other PDZ scaffold proteins beyond the NHERF proteins. PMID: 28392297
  2. Moreover, the S303D mutation enhances the in vivo dynamics of the E3KARP tail alone, whereas in vitro the interaction of E3KARP with active ezrin is unaffected by S303D PMID: 26310448
  3. Lysophosphatidic acid stimulation of NHE3 exocytosis in polarized epithelial cells occurs with release from NHERF2 via ERK-PLC-PKCdelta signaling. PMID: 24760985
  4. Data indicate that the tails promote different microvillar localizations for EBP50 and E3KARP, which localized along the full length and to the base of microvilli, respectively. PMID: 23985317
  5. NHERF2 domain was functionally significant in NHE3 regulation, being necessary for stimulation by lysophosphatidic acid of activity and increased mobility of NHE3 PMID: 23612977
  6. functional regulation of C3aR by NHERFs in human mast cells PMID: 23284683
  7. AnxA2 and NHERF2 form a scaffold complex that links adjacent Tir molecules at the plasma membrane forming a lattice that could be involved in retention and dissemination of other effectors at the bacterial attachment site. PMID: 22587461
  8. NHERF-2 is a negative regulator of endothelial proliferation and may have important roles in endothelial homeostasis and vascular modeling. PMID: 22343917
  9. CaMKII inhibition of NHE3 reguires NHEF2. PMID: 22371496
  10. Data show that both NHERF2 and NHERF1 are involved in setting NHE3 activity. PMID: 21191106
  11. The results of this study revealed that NHERF-2 can interact with GLAST in astrocytes to enhance GLAST stability and activity. PMID: 20430067
  12. WNK4 and NHERF2 synergistically regulate TRPV5 by enhancing its forward trafficking and increasing its stability at plasma membrane, respectively. PMID: 21187068
  13. The authors generated a HeLa cell line stably expressing HA-tagged NHERF2 and found that Map, EspI and NleH1 colocalize and interact with intracellular NHERF2 via their C-terminal PDZ-binding motif. PMID: 20618342
  14. Apical scaffolding protein NHERF2 modulates the localization of alternatively spliced plasma membrane Ca2+ pump 2B variants in polarized epithelial cells. PMID: 20663896
  15. NHERF1 and NHERF2 exhibit isotype-specific effects on G protein activation. PMID: 20562104
  16. Plasma membrane Ca2+ ATPase isoform 2b interacts preferentially with Na+/H+ exchanger regulatory factor 2 in apical plasma membranes PMID: 11786550
  17. E3KARP has a restricted tissue distribution with the highest expression being found in lung. It is largely colocalized with moesin and radixin, especially in the alveoli of the lung, as well as being highly enriched in the renal corpuscle. PMID: 11893083
  18. Na(+)/H(+ ) exchanger regulatory factor 2 directs parathyroid hormone 1 receptor signalling. PMID: 12075354
  19. A2BR binds to E3KARP upon agonist stimulation. PMID: 12080047
  20. When the second PDZ domain of E3KARP is bound to down regulated in adenoma (dra) gene product, a structural link is built between the functionally coupled Na+/H+ and Cl-/HCO3- exchangers in the proximal colon. PMID: 12369822
  21. NHERF2 and SGK1 interact to enhance ROMK1 activity by enhancing abundance of channel protein in cell membrane, allowing integration of genomic regulation and activation of SGK1 and NHERF2 in control of ROMK1 activity and renal K(+) excretion. PMID: 12444200
  22. NHERF2, with ROMK1 and SGK1 has a role in regulating protein abundance in the plasma membrane and K(+) current PMID: 14623317
  23. demonstration of the significance of SGK1 and NHERF2 as TRPV5 modulators which are likely to participate in the regulation of calcium homeostasis by 1,25(OH)2D3 PMID: 15665527
  24. the function of SIP-1/NHERF2 as an SRY cofactor during testis determination is conserved between human and mouse PMID: 16166090
  25. analysis of NHERF recognition by ERM proteins PMID: 16615918
  26. N-cadherin and beta-catenin play role in cell migration via PDGF-Rbeta-mediated signaling through the scaffolding molecule NHERF2 PMID: 17229887
  27. While the presence of forskolin results in an increase in OCTN2 protein expression, the increase in uptake capacity may be compensated by the decreased expression of PDZK1, NHERF1 or NHERF2. PMID: 19091402

Subcellular Location
Endomembrane system; Peripheral membrane protein. Nucleus. Apical cell membrane.
Tissue Specificity
Widely expressed.
